You said service, not OS. I love steam, but the games they list can be locked by DRM and don’t provide offline installers. If steam were to completely fall apart tomorrow (either through something catastrophic or a consumer policy change), they could prevent you from accessing things you’ve purchased and there’s nothing you could do. 

AnEagle mentions GOG because all of their stuff is DRM free and the installers are completely offline AFAIK. Meaning buy there, save the installers to your cloud storage, a separate hard drive, or burn to a disc and you can always access it. Whether GOG continues to exist or not. Not so for steam

For me it came down to wanting a rolling release distro and feeling too dumb for normal Arch. I could have landed on any other arch based distro, but like you said there was more talk regarding Cachy. I figured I’d start there and try other options after I got a feel for it. But tbh, Cachy just worked the way I wanted so I never tried anything else.

I put Bazzite on my friend’s computer for the opposite reason, she wanted something she wouldn’t accidentally break and an immutable distro fit the bill. I started with what everyone was talking about and have heard no complaints so no real reason to change things.

Had she or I wanted a general use distro, we likely would have stuck with whatever we tried then too. Most Linux distros are pretty solid, so unless you’re really picky or enjoy jumping, I don’t think a lot of people change.
